Kukoos: Lost Pets is also somewhat unclear when it comes to giving instructions. When teaching you about a new mechanic that requires two buttons to be pressed. It will often only tell you about one of the buttons in question. In the tutorial, I was given my first pet companion to use, a little pair of balls with wings that I could use to fly, and told to press the A button repeatedly to fly up to the higher platforms. I pressed A and… jumped. I pressed it over and over and nothing different happened. Turns out I had to press R to equip the pet first and then press A repeatedly to fly. It might seem like a little oversight, but had I not been pressing every other button on the controller to figure this out, I would never have progressed. I even played the tutorial a second time to see if I had simply overlooked the prompt and no, there was still nothing telling me to press R to ready the pet.The multiplayer is where the game shines and choosing to have 4-player local co-op adds to the enjoyment of the game immensely. Lost Pet starts with a competition. The titular Kukoos, who are cute monkey people, have pets that allow them to use special abilities, and they’re competing to see who and their pets come out on top. You’re given the choice between a boy or a girl and are dropped into the competition, which is really just the game’s tutorial. Your character’s pets let them basically fly and glide forward, and you need to use them to progress through an obstacle course. But a Kukoo with a giant green frog wearing a collar shows up and puts the other contestants to shame.
